Housemate viciously assaults returned resident in Yakutia, causing jaw fractures and concussion.
In the chilling cold of Yakutsk, Siberia, two residents have shared harrowing stories of alleged domestic violence, with their accounts gaining traction on social media. Tatyana, a local resident, and Victoria, a 16-year-old girl, have accused an EMERCOM employee, Z., of brutal assault and harassment.
According to Tatyana, her partner, who returned from a combat zone in December 2024 with injuries and a concussion, allegedly strangled her with a pillow and beat her severely. The latest incident left Tatyana with two broken jaws, a concussion, and other injuries requiring surgery. She managed to escape, seek help from a neighbour, and was hospitalised. Tatyana also claims that her partner is wanted by federal authorities, but there is no official confirmation at the time of publication.
Victoria, a 16-year-old resident of Yakutsk, has accused the same EMERCOM employee of inflicting violence upon her. She claims that Z. beat, threw, kicked, and struck her on the head and body, causing injuries to her spine and a hematoma on her face. Victoria also alleged that Z. offered her 150,000 rubles to withdraw her police complaint.
However, the police have not taken any active measures regarding Tatyana's case, according to her allegations. No official comments have been made by law enforcement agencies regarding this case, as noted by Sakhapress.
